This is an authentic German โWestwall Medalโ (Deutsches Schutzwall-Ehrenzeichen) from the Second World War. The medal was instituted on 2 August 1939 and awarded to military personnel, engineers, and laborers who took part in the construction, fortification, or defense of the Westwall (Siegfried Line) โ Germanyโs massive defensive line along its western border. The obverse of the medal features a German eagle clutching a swastika, positioned above a crossed sword and shovel, symbolizing the unity of soldiers and workers in building the fortifications. The reverse bears the inscription โFรผr Arbeit zum Schutze Deutschlandsโ (โFor Work in the Defence of Germanyโ), surrounded by a laurel wreath.
This example retains a warm bronze tone and excellent detail, with crisp relief throughout. Early awards like this were typically made from quality bronze metal, later replaced by zinc as the war progressed. The Westwall Medal remains a popular and historically significant award among collectors of WWII German militaria.
